Murphy Gaelic: Ó Murchú Variants: O’Murphy, (O’)Morphy, O’Morchoe Motto: Fortis et Hospitalis Name Meaning: “Sea Warrior” Famous Murphys: The Murphys are the descendants of the Gaelic Irish septs, of O Murcadha and MacMurchadha. The name is derived from the personal name “Murchadh”, meaning “Sea Warrior”. The name Murphy is the most numerous name in Ireland, being about 55,000 members strong. It is estimated that more Murphys live in America than in Ireland. The name is also numerous in Australia, New Zealand, Canada, South Africa, England and France.
